Phylogenetic analysis based on its 16S rRNA gene sequence showed that the strain RS10T was affiliated with the genus Pedobacter and exhibited the highest sequence similarities to Pedobacter kyungheensis KACC 16221T (97.78 %), Pedobacter roseus KCTC 22187T (97.75 %), Pedobacter humicola KACC 18452T (97.29 %) and Pedobacter soli KACC 14939T (97.23 %). The novel strain contained iso-C15 : 0, iso-C17 : 0-3OH and summed feature 3 (C16 : 1ω7c and/or C16 : 1ω6c) as major fatty acids. The only isoprenoid quinone detected in strain RS10T was MK-7. Strain RS10T contains phosphatidylethanolamine and one kind of aminophospholipid as its major polar lipids. The DNA G+C content for RS10T was 39.8 mol%. Based on the results of phenotypic and genomic characterizations, we concluded that strains RS10T represents a novel species of Pedobacter , for which the name Pedobacter miscanthi sp. nov. is proposed. The type strain is RS10T (=KCTC 62786T=GDMCC 1.1415T)., language=, type=
